Transaction 6bf66b2035b69a9feda2fe99fb56a12357fcdd58138797a206405f8d955d271a
1 Input
1 Output
-
6bf66b2035b69a9feda2fe99fb56a12357fcdd58138797a206405f8d955d271a:0
- value
- 656788
- script pubkey
- OP_0 OP_PUSHBYTES_20 23ab686d9de6db5e11f482cb9544513c857a7483
- address
- bc1qyw4ksmvaumd4uy05st9e23z38jzh5ayrrglvye